Appointments | (416) 363-8060
Unbridled Bloom - #6
Unbridled Bloom #6
Solemn White Poppy - #7
Solemn White Poppy #7
Solemn White Poppy - #6
Solemn White Poppy #6
Solemn White Poppy - #5
Solemn White Poppy #5
Solemn White Poppy - #4
Solemn White Poppy #4
Solemn White Poppy - #3
Solemn White Poppy #3
Solemn White Poppy - #2
Solemn White Poppy #2
Solemn White Poppy - #1
Solemn White Poppy #1
Hibiscus Unleashed - #5
Hibiscus Unleashed #5
Wild Dahlias - #4
Wild Dahlias #4
Wild Dahlias - #3
Wild Dahlias #3
Wild Dahlias - #2
Wild Dahlias #2
Wild Dahlias - #1
Wild Dahlias #1
Everlasting Daisies - #8
Everlasting Daisies #8
Esquire Membership
Join the growing community of Esquire members and enjoy the best of style and value.